For example: DDR5 5,200MT\/s memory can downclock if system specification only supports DDR5 4,800MT\/s. Similarly, DDR5 5,600MT\/s memory can downclock if system specification only supports DDR5 5,200 or 4,800MT\/s.\u003c\/p\u003e\u003cp\u003eWhat is more important in compatibility is no longer speed.
